For thin legs, or those with deficient inner volume, (bowlegged appearance),
or as a result of accident or disease, gel implants, specifically shaped, are an
elegant solution to achieve a shapely, well turned calf. The procedure is done
under regional, (epidural), anesthesia. An incision is made in a natural fold on
the back of the knee and a pocket is developed next to the muscle in the
desired area. Implants of the proper size and shape are introduced and the legs
are bandaged.
The postoperative instructions include the use of high heels exclusively for 3
weeks to help the calf muscles to relax and permit an uneventful recuperation.
The patient can return home the same day.
